We are happy to continuing with the experiential workshop for the third year in a row. These workshops have been well received and all are welcome. Join and try some simple Tapping, Havening® and/or other sensory based, somatic tools. These tools can be helpful stress coping tools that also cultivating awareness, grounding, and internal locus of control in a trauma sensitive way. No prior mindfulness or training required.
“Tapping into Calm: Sensory Based Stress Management Tools”
Dates: 3rd Fridays of each month
Time: 12pm-12:30pm
Where: On Zoom
